Book description
In the untamed outback of Western Australia, the Blake sisters are
together again despite what seemed like unsurmountable odds. For
Cassandra - reunited again with the man she loves - the Swan River
Colony is a refuge that seems like a miracle after her ordeals. And two
of her sisters have fallen in love with their new way of life. But then
a messenger arrives from faraway England, and it is the fourth sister,
Pandora, who jumps at the chance to make her way back to the Lancashire
moors that she misses so badly. The way home, though, will be even
harder than the voyage to Australia. The only ship that can take her and
her new protector back to England lies many days' journey away, across
country that would daunt even a hardened explorer. And when she reaches
Outham, a devious, dangerous enemy will do anything to prevent her from
taking charge of her family's inheritance . . .In the sequel to FAREWELL
TO LANCASHIRE, Anna Jacobs once again evokes brilliantly both the
hardships and the indomitable bravery of the first settlers in the Swan
River Colony, and the life they left behind them.
